~percona-dev/percona-server/release-5.1.51-11-fix-bug-661354

« back to all changes in this revision

Viewing changes to mysql-test/response-time-distribution.patch/percona_query_response_time-replication.test

  • Committer: Aleksandr Kuzminsky
  • Date: 2010-10-09 06:15:31 UTC
  • Revision ID: aleksandr.kuzminsky@percona.com-20101009061531-eu06zwg7qi0061u5
mysql-tests are are adjusted for XtraDB version 11

Show diffs side-by-side

added added

removed removed

Lines of Context:
1
 
--source include/master-slave.inc
2
 
 
3
 
connection master;
4
 
DROP TABLE IF EXISTS t;
5
 
CREATE TABLE t(id INT);
6
 
SELECT * from t;
7
 
 
8
 
sync_slave_with_master;
9
 
 
10
 
connection slave;
11
 
SELECT * from t;
12
 
SET GLOBAL QUERY_RESPONSE_TIME_RANGE_BASE = 1;
13
 
SHOW GLOBAL VARIABLES where Variable_name like 'QUERY_RESPONSE_TIME_RANGE_BASE';
14
 
SET GLOBAL QUERY_RESPONSE_TIME_RANGE_BASE = 10;
15
 
SHOW GLOBAL VARIABLES where Variable_name like 'QUERY_RESPONSE_TIME_RANGE_BASE';
16
 
source include/percona_query_response_time_flush.inc;
17
 
SET GLOBAL ENABLE_QUERY_RESPONSE_TIME_STATS=ON;
18
 
 
19
 
connection master;
20
 
INSERT INTO t VALUES(0);
21
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
22
 
INSERT INTO t VALUES(1);
23
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
24
 
sync_slave_with_master;
25
 
 
26
 
connection slave;
27
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
28
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
29
 
 
30
 
SET GLOBAL QUERY_RESPONSE_TIME_RANGE_BASE = 2;
31
 
SHOW GLOBAL VARIABLES where Variable_name like 'QUERY_RESPONSE_TIME_RANGE_BASE';
32
 
source include/percona_query_response_time_flush.inc;
33
 
 
34
 
connection master;
35
 
INSERT INTO t VALUES(0);
36
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
37
 
INSERT INTO t VALUES(1);
38
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
39
 
sync_slave_with_master;
40
 
 
41
 
connection slave;
42
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
43
 
SELECT SUM(INFORMATION_SCHEMA.QUERY_RESPONSE_TIME.count) FROM INFORMATION_SCHEMA.QUERY_RESPONSE_TIME;
44
 
 
45
 
connection master;
46
 
DROP TABLE IF EXISTS t;
47
 
sync_slave_with_master;
48
 
connection slave;
49
 
SET GLOBAL QUERY_RESPONSE_TIME_RANGE_BASE = 10;
50
 
SET GLOBAL ENABLE_QUERY_RESPONSE_TIME_STATS=OFF;